COLLEGE ASSOCIATION OF NEW YORK CITY COLLEGE OF TECHNOLOGY INC, founded in 1984, is a community nonprofit in the Education sector that reported $1.3M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Expenses of $2.0M exceeded revenue, resulting in a 53% operating deficit.

Mission

TO DEVELOP AND CULTIVATE EDUCATIONAL, SOCIAL, CULTURAL, AND RECREATIONAL ACTIVITIES AMONG STUDENTS OF THE COLLEGE.
